Process for the preparation of colored acidylated cellulose derivatives.
It is known that cellulose esters, like acetyl celluloses, can only be stained with great difficulty, and staining these bodies by the methods known up to now also has the disadvantage that the cellulose esters lose a considerable amount of their strength.
It has now been found that colored acidic celluloses of great technical value can be obtained in a very simple manner by using colored cellulose or related conversion products such as cotton or wood pulp. Oxycellulose, llydrocellulose subjected to the acidylation process.
Those dyes which are resistant to the acidic reagents used in the acidylation have proven to be suitable. Of these dyes, for. B. to mention the algoi colors, the indanthrene colors, sulfur dyes etc. For hot is suitable

Example 3.
200 parts of cotton are dyed with 10% helindone scarlet S and then, as indicated in Examples 1 and 2, acetylated and treated further. A cinnabar, red, glossy product is obtained.

Example 5.
200 parts of cotton dyed with indanthrene blue RH are formylated with 100 parts of formic acid and 3 to 10 parts of SO4H2 from 66 Bé by the process of German Patent No. 189836. The result is a dark-white solution that can be precipitated with water in the usual way and washed without the formate losing its deep blue color. The formyl cellulose can be dissolved in the solvents in question and processed into blue films, coatings, etc.
The process proceeds in an analogous manner using other azidyl cellulose or other suitable dyes.
